Abstract
964,467. Fuel cells. LEESONA CORPORATION. Feb. 13, 1962 [Feb. 28, 1961], No. 5561/62. Heading H1B. A fuel cell assembly comprises individual fuel cells 12 arranged end-to-end and united into a sub-assembly, a supporting member 16 rigidly connected to the sub-assembly between its ends and projecting beyond the periphery of the sub-assembly and secured to complementary dome-shaped housings 26a, 26b which have gas inlets 49a in the supporting member, and electrical leads 88. The cells may be composed of bi-polar electrodes, or if connected in parallel have a "back-to-back" construction. A solution of sodium or potassium hydroxide forms the electrolyte. The battery may be pressurized up to e.g. 800 p.s.i.
